TERRA HAUTE, Ind. — Through cold, windy and muddy conditions, the No. 3 ranked University of Colorado men’s cross country team once again proved to be the top team in the land as they claimed the 2013 NCAA Cross Country team title here today at the La Vern Gibson Championship Cross Country Course.
This marks the fourth team title for the Buffs since 2001 and is their first since 2006. They also won in 2004. The Buffs now have six overall cross country titles along with two women’s titles, all coming under Coach Mark Wetmore. On top of being the fourth men’s cross country national championship and sixth overall cross country title, it’s the 26th in CU history and 460th in Pac-12 history.
“This is amazing. It’s hard coming to a program like this and living in the shadow of the past national championships,” junior co-captain Blake Theroux said. “I was just talking to Jorge Torres, an individual and team NCAA champion, and told him that we are living in the house that he built and I’m really happy to contribute to that.”
